Dean Martin, born Dino Paul Crocetti, was an American singer, actor, and television host whose smooth baritone, comic timing, and air of effortless ease made him one of the most popular entertainers of the 20th century. His decade-long partnership with Jerry Lewis from 1946 to 1956 produced a record-breaking nightclub act and 16 films, after which he reinvented himself as a solo singer, dramatic actor in films including Some Came Running and Rio Bravo, and the longtime host of NBC's Dean Martin Show and Celebrity Roasts.
